A wire of 80 cm long is bent into a square loop. The wire carries a current of 2.0 A. Then, the loop is immersed in a uniform external magnetic field of magnitude 0.4 T, directed orthogonal to the loop. Determine the magnitude of the magnetic force on each side of the loop due to the uniform external magnetic field. Then, if the plane of the loop is rotated to be parallel to the direction of the uniform external magnetic field, determine the magnitude of the torque on the loop.​
